WATCH: Barr says Justice Department hasn't pursued voting rights lawsuits under Trump

WATCH: Barr says Justice Department hasn't pursued voting rights lawsuits under Trump Attorney General William Barr told a House subcommittee Tuesday said that the Justice Department considers civil rights a priority.

Democratic Rep. Grace Meng of New York asked Barr whether the department under the Trump administration has brought any lawsuits under Section 2 of the Voting Rights Act to prosecute violations, noting that prior presidents have done so.

No," Barr said.
